| Description | Grant file containing correspondence, minutes, agendas, grant overviews, reports, accounts, declaration of trust, memorandum and articles of association, project proposals and funding requests relating to Electoral Reform International Services (ERIS). Funding source(s): Barrow Cadbury Fund Ltd., Reconciliation Programme. Applicant overview: ERIS became a company limited by guarantee in 1992, at that time registered as Electoral Reform (Consultancy Services) Limited. ERIS aims to work with the Electoral Reform Society (ERS) and with Electoral Reform (Ballot Services) Limited with a view to involving either of both of them in the promotion of the quota-preferential method of election and in achieving the further objects of, 1) providing advice on any matters relating to electoral systems, election administration and constitutional provisions relating thereto, 2) conducting seminars, meetings and training on any matters relating to the democratic process, 3) monitoring any aspects of the electoral process, and, 4) advice on, or to undertake, any promotional work in furtherance of the above goals. Nature of support: In 1991 the Fund agreed to underwrite ERIS for a three year period up to £30,000. In 1994 the Fund made two grants of £5,000 per annum with matching underwriting for the same period. In 1997 the underwriting offer was rescinded. Minutes: BCF 3219, BCF 3226, BCF 3416, RP 1/95.
